Just how we see depends upon the transfer of light. Light travel through the front of the eye (cornea) to the lens. The cornea and the lens assistance to concentrate the light rays onto the back of the eye (retina). The cells in the retina soak up and convert the light to electrochemical impulses which are moved along the optic nerve and afterwards to the brain.

The shutter of a cam can close or open relying on the quantity of light required to reveal the movie in the rear of the camera. The eye, like the camera shutter, operates in the same way. The iris and the pupil control just how much light to allow into the back of the eye.


The lens of an electronic camera has the ability to concentrate on items far and up close with the help of mirrors and various other mechanical tools. The lens of the eye aids us to focus yet sometimes requires some extra help in order to focus plainly. Glasses, call lenses, and artificial lenses all aid us to see even more clearly.
